Output 3874e592a021b65f4011fe63f857a4c6a4be8d124a8d9a8400afc664a0d78ad2:0

value
309421850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c2f61f94309eb46c0aba1cf140b5c8daf8d2815 OP_EQUAL
address
3LJeXtKE2gKtWogaeTV77H6V3aMKNumCdA
transaction
3874e592a021b65f4011fe63f857a4c6a4be8d124a8d9a8400afc664a0d78ad2
spent
true